Navigating Commercial Lending Jobs: Roles & Career Paths

Entering the world of business financing can feel complex, but understanding the multiple roles and potential professional trajectories is vital. Junior positions might involve supporting credit managers with documentation and financial review. As you acquire experience, you could progress into positions like Financial Analyst, reviewing customer risk profile. Advanced work routes might feature Relationship Manager duties, managing a portfolio of lines of credit and developing bonds with clients. Ultimately, a professional in commercial lending provides possibilities for advancement and substantial monetary rewards.

Understanding the Commercial Lending LLC Structure

Many firms seeking industrial credit opt for a Limited Liability Company (LLC structure) so as to provide a layer of shielding and distinctness regarding responsibility. This framework separates the own assets of the principals from the firm's debts and statutory commitments. Understanding how a bank views an LLC is vital – they’ll assess the stakes, the operating agreement, and the overall monetary health of the entity when making a financing decision.
